Sangsad Bhaban, April 8 -- In a move to overhaul the management of water and sewerage authorities in the country, a bill titled "Water Supply and Sewerage Authority (Amendment) Bill, 2026" was passed in the Parliament on Wednesday.
The bill, introduced and moved by State Minister for LGRD Mir Shahe Alam in absence of the Minister, seeks to grant the government full powers to remove and appoint top officials and dissolve boards under 'special circumstances' without providing any prior notice.
The proposed law seeks to amend the Water Supply and Sewerage Authority Act, 1996, by inserting several new provisions that allow the government to bypass existing administrative procedures in the public interest.
